Grateful for the meaningful and engaging Research Ethics Orientation with our research and capstone students from the College of Computer Studies, Engineering, and Architecture held at Campus 2 GF SJ Library last February 11, 2026, 9:00–11:00 AM.

The orientation emphasized that research ethics protects people, not just projects. Student studies involving human participants and digital data require legal compliance, informed consent, and responsible data handling. Even small technical research can cause harm. Ethical accountability, data privacy, and public safety must guide every engineering, IT, and architecture research endeavor.

LSU Research Ethics Board is spearheading the Basic Research Ethics Training (BRET) on December 10–11, 2025 to strengthen the university’s commitment to ethical and responsible research. The training will help faculty researchers and REC members deepen their understanding of research ethics oversight, protocol development and review, national ethics structures, and the responsibilities involved in safeguarding research participants. With guidance from experts at the Regional Ethics Monitoring Board Region XI, the program offers clear and practical direction for navigating institutional and national ethics processes.
